Apprentice or Trainee definition

Apprentice or Trainee means an employee who is engaged under a Training Agreement registered by the relevant State or Territory Training Authority, where the qualification outcome specified in the Training Agreement applies to work performed under some classifications contained in this agreement. For wage levels for Apprentices and Trainees refer Clauses 9.
Apprentice or Trainee means an apprentice or trainee within the meaning of the Vocational Education, Training and Employment Act 2000 (VETE Act). Apprenticeship and Traineeship have a corresponding meaning.

Examples of Apprentice or Trainee in a sentence

  • We are not liable to pay Funds where a claim is lodged for an Apprentice or Trainee, but the training activity occurs after the nominal end date of the Training Contract.

  • You must support all claims for payment in your reporting, including using the correct 'Funding Source Identifier' in accordance with the Victorian VET Student Statistical Collection Guidelines, and accurately reporting if the Skills First Student is an Apprentice or Trainee.

  • We are not liable to pay Funds where a claim is lodged for an Apprentice or Trainee, but relevant information reported via the Student Statistical Report does not match the information about the student and Training Contract as recorded in the Epsilon database.

  • If an individual is an Apprentice or Trainee, to be eligible for Skills First subsidised training they must be: employed in Victoria in either a full time or part time capacity under an award or registered agreement; undertaking an Approved Training Scheme; and a signatory to a Training Contract with their employer that is registered with the VRQA.

  • An individual is not eligible for Skills First subsidised training if they are: enrolled in a school (unless they are a School Based Apprentice or Trainee).
